Block Time Interval
The block time interval is the average time taken for a blockchain network to produce a new block and add it to the chain. This metric is a fundamental determinant of network throughput and transaction latency.
Shorter block times allow for faster transaction confirmations but often require more robust network infrastructure to prevent chain forks. In financial derivatives, shorter intervals are preferred to reduce the risk of price slippage during periods of high volatility.
If the block time is too long, the system may struggle to handle bursts of trading activity, leading to delays. It represents the heartbeat of the blockchain, directly influencing how quickly order flow is processed.
